Srimala
Srimala is an elegant name of Sanskrit origin, meaning 'one adorned with beauty' or 'a beautiful garland'. It is predominantly used among Indian communities and is associated with femininity. In Hinduism, it often signifies divine beauty and grace, resonating with the sacred aesthetics of nature.
Srimala is positively perceived, evoking feelings of elegance, beauty, and purity. It is easy to write and pronounce, with common nicknames like Sri or Mala.
While not heavily represented in mainstream popular culture, the name has a timeless quality that resonates with poetry and artistic expressions, embodying themes of beauty and grace. It holds cultural significance and is appreciated for its melodic sound and beautiful meaning.
